Blocked Messages: The iOS 26 and Gmail Problem with Dave Purkert (TAG Strategies) 27.08.2025

As campaigns gear up for the 2026 midterms, new tech changes threaten online fundraising. Apple's iOS 26 will filter texts from unknown numbers, potentially blocking campaign messages from reaching 65% of donors who use iPhones.
